Blue and Joy ‐ Biografia "Blue and Joy" sono i protagonisti di un prolifico progetto di arte contemporanea iniziato da Fabio La Fauci (Milano 1977) e Daniele Sigalot (Roma 1976) alla fine del 2005. Il progetto ruota intorno a due pupazzi, Blue e Joy appunto, e le loro scoraggianti avventure, e si sviluppa attraverso media distinti, che vanno dalla pittura, alla fotografia, alla scultura, fino ai mosaici, per poi estendersi al mondo dell'editoria e a quello del digitale. Il progetto "Blue and Joy" è nato nel 2005 con la prima esposizione a Barcellona ed il lancio parallelo del libro comic intitolato "Out of Wishes", pubblicato in inglese ed in italiano, e da lì si è sviluppato esponenzialmente attraverso diverse esposizioni in giro per l'Europa (Milano, Roma, Ibiza, Parigi, Londra, Firenze e Berlino) e recentemente anche l’Asia (la prima Biennale di Nanchino) Fabio La Fauci e Daniele Sigalot hanno lavorato in pubblicità a Milano, Barcellona e Londra, dove nel 2007 si sono dimessi dall'agenzia Saatchi&Saatchi per dedicarsi a tempo pieno a Blue and Joy. Nel 2008 si sono trasferiti a Berlino dove vivono e hanno aperto il loro studio “La Pizzeria” Kevin Roberts, Worldwide CEO Saatchi&Saatchi e autore di "Lovemarks" dice di loro: " Blue and Joy sono sognatori. Creano sorrisi ovunque arrivi il loro lavoro. Sui muri, sui libri, nei quadri, nei sogni. Le idee sono ciò che conta nel mondo di oggi, e Blue and Joy incarnano questo motto con la loro creatività che brilla ovunque indipendentemente dal mezzo scelto. Il loro spettacolo è senza paura." Blue and Joy ‐ Biography Blue and Joy is a prolific contemporary artistic project invented by Fabio La Fauci (Milan 1977) and Daniele Sigalot (Rome 1976) at the end of 2005. The project develops around two characters, Blue and Joy, and their discouraging adventures, and works both on fine arts media, such as paintings, pictures, sculptures and mosaics, as well as digital and publishing media. The Blue and Joy project began in 2005 with the first exhibition in Barcelona and with the launch of the comic book entitled "Out of wishes", it then carried on with a snowball effect that quickly led to several different exhibitions through out Europe (Milan, Rome, Ibiza, Paris, London, Florence and Berlin) and recently also Asia (the first Nanjing Biennale). Fabio La Fauci and Daniele Sigalot, who worked for advertising companies in Milan, Barcelona and London until 2007, when they left Saatchi&Saatchi London and moved to Berlin in 2008, where they work fulltime in their studio “La Pizzeria” Kevin Roberts, Worldwide CEO Saatchi&Saatchi and author of “Lovemarks” says about them: “Blue and Joy are dreamers. They create smiles wherever their work lives. On walls, in books, in pictures, in dreams. Ideas are what matters in today’s world and Blue and Joy encompass that completely with their creativity shiningthrough regardless of the medium. Their show’s fearlsess.”
